The Palestinian people are at a crossroad now. There will be a tug-of-war between the moderate and the extremist group vis-à-vis for the control of party leadership. The moderates such as Mahmoud Abbas and few likeminded Palestinians would try to engage in future peace talks at the insistence of America and the West. However, the extremist faction such as the members of al-Aqsa Brigade, Islamic Jihad, and many other fringes would try to tread a different path fraught with violence.

The moderates believe in the “Two Nation Theory” (existence of Palestine side-by-side with Israel), whereas the extremist position had always been the opposition to the “Two Nation Theory.” According to them, there should not be any Israel and the entire place should be the homeland for Palestinian people.
